"Off The Field, Don't Enjoy Too Much": Pakistan Great's Advice To Hardik Pandya

Former Pakistan pacer Shoaib Akhtar is impressed with India all-rounder Hardik Pandya's recent form. Hardik had a great Indian Premier League 2022 campaign where he led Gujarat Titans to the title in their debut season. The 28-year-old continued his rich vein of form in international cricket, and was named player of the series as India won the three-match ODI series 2-1 against England. Akhtar feels Hardik has reinvented himself after being dropped from the team due to his fitness, adding that the player adds more balance to the Indian team.

"Can Emerge As Model, Earn In Crores": Shoaib Akhtar Wants India Star To Lose Weight

Former Pakistan pacer Shoaib Akhtar lauded India wicketkeeper-batter Rishabh Pant, saying that the youngster is a fearless cricketer, who has got variety of shots in his arsenal to trouble the opposition. Pant has been receiving huge praise from several current and former cricketers, following his brilliant knock against England in the third and final ODI on Sunday. He hit 125 not out to help India chase down the 260-run target with just under eight overs to spare. While analysing his performance, Akhtar said that Pant single-handedly won the series for India.

Don't pull Virat Kohli down, those 70 hundreds weren't scored in aunt's backyard: Shoaib Akhtar

Shoaib Akhtar has hit out at Virat Kohli's critics and reminded them that the former India captain's 70 international hundreds weren't scored in "aunt's backyard" or while playing "candy crush video game". Kohli's painfully long lean patch of nearly three years has led to calls for his ouster from the T20 World Cup team, with even the legendary Kapil Dev voicing support for his exclusion. While Akhtar said he respects Dev's opinion that continuing with the woefully out-of-form Kohli is unfair to a performing junior, the Pakistani reminded everyone that it takes a lot of effort to score 43 ODI and 27 Test hundreds. "Kapil Dev is my senior and he has an opinion and it is fine to have an opinion. If Kapil Dev says, you still understand as he is a great cricketer. He has the right to air his opinion," Akhtar said on his YouTube channel. "But, as a Pakistani, why am I supporting Kohli? Well, he has 70 hundreds. Woh 70 sau khaala ke ghar mein ya candy crush khelte huye nahi banein hain. (Those 70 tons were not scored in his aunt's backyard or while playing Candy Crush)." Akhtar is at pains to understand how does one even harbour thoughts of dropping a player of Kohli's calibre. "How did you even imagine in your wildest dreams that Kohli can be dropped from Indian team?" "Virat Kohli is finished? Ok, fair enough. Virat Kohli should be dropped? Agreed. Now when I hear these things, I laugh and tell people, 'Virat has been the greatest batter in the world in the last 10 years.

"Knocking On The Door Of Indian Captaincy": Shoaib Akhtar's Big Statement On Indian Cricketer

Former Pakistan pacer Shoaib Akhtar said that Hardik Pandya is "knocking on the door of the Indian captaincy" after the all-rounder has left his mark on the Indian Premier League (IPL) 2022 with his leadership qualities. Making an impressive captaincy debut, Hardik has guided debutants GT to IPL 2022 final, where they'll be facing Rajasthan Royals at the Narendra Modi stadium on Sunday. Apart from his leadership qualities, Hardik is also GT's leading run-scorer so far this season with 453 runs in 14 matches, striking at an average of 45.30.

"Can't See Virat Kohli Falling Further...": Shoaib Akhtar Ahead Of IPL 2022 Eliminator

All eyes will be on Virat Kohli as Royal Challengers Bangalore take on Lucknow Super Giants in the Eliminator of the Indian Premier League (IPL) 2022 at the Eden Gardens in Kolkata. Kohli is going through a rough patch at the moment, and has scored 309 runs in 14 games. However, the former RCB skipper scored a blistering 73 in their last group game against Gujarat Titans. Ahead of RCB's do-or-die game against LSG, former Pakistan pacer Shoaib Akhtar said that he expects a big knock from Kohli, whom he also called the "greatest player of the modern era".
